3. Cinnamon glazed Yorkie doughnuts

Have you ever wanted a doughnut combined with a Yorkshire Pudding? Well now you can and it’s more delicious than you could ever imagine.

The recipe is ever so simple and allows you to have a delicious Yorkshire Pudding Doughnut hybrid in a matter of minutes.

Simply make some icing using icing sugar and water and add ½ tsp cinnamon. Drizzle this over your Yorkshire, before mixing 3 tsp of brown sugar with ½ teaspoon of cinnamon and sprinkle over the top. There you have it, your very own cinnamon Yorkie doughnut

4.Yorkshire Pudding profiteroles

Sticking to the sweet theme, this uses the classic Yorkshire Pudding to make a simple, yet delicious dessert. Simply substitute the choux pastry for a yorkshire pud and you have your very own Yorkshire version of the profiterole. You can even make your Yorkshire Puddings even bigger to create giant chocolate covered profiteroles.

Just melt a bowl of chocolate, dip one Yorkie into it and put it in the fridge to cool. Then whip up some double cream whilst you’re waiting for the chocolate to cool, spoon this cream into a second Yorkie and then sandwich them both together and you’ve got a Yorkshire Pudding profiterole.
